                                Well tried it and I have to say that it is pretty cool. πŸ‘

                                Some first thoughts:
                                -perhaps you can do it interacting only with objects that are placed in a "context" (I mean a group for example) because now it is almost unusable with high poly models. I assume because it tries to find a possible collision with every face in the model;
                                -I would like to have smoother curves where the cable is bent;
                                -now the generated cable has reversed faces;
                                -perhaps you can add different kind of cables-ropes;
                                -finally, I don't like that licensing system at all.

                                @Pete: It seems to work already with "0" thickness btw.
